Somewhere between the optimism of a warm Bank Holiday weekend and the creeping dread of assembling flat-packed furniture lies Britain’s seasonal obsession: garden makeovers. It's that special time of year when we collectively remember that we have outdoor space and briefly believe that a few pieces of rattan and a potted palm can turn it into the Riviera. Or at least the bit of Majorca your aunt visited once. Unsurprisingly, deals flood in accordingly - with prices dropping as fast as expectations for British sunshine. Cue the 9-Seater Rattan Garden Furniture Set with Fire Pit from Fimous, currently dangling 66% off its supposed £2,952.01 RRP (yours for £999), which frankly calls to mind how much everyone marks up garden furniture in the offseason.
To its credit, this Fimous set does check the technical boxes: UV-resistant polyrattan weave, thick cushions, a built-in fire pit, and seating for nine people you may or may not want to sit with. Available in the always-reassuring "Mixed Grey", it seems squarely aimed at buyers looking to kit out the garden quickly - and at a price point just low enough to make the effort of entertaining seem slightly more palatable. Depending on how sociable you're feeling, nine chairs can feel like an opportunity or an obligation.
The included table features an integrated gas fire pit, which is either a charming centrepiece or a mild safety concern, depending on what’s being served and who’s been serving it. Still, it’s a nice touch for those evenings when "British summer" turns out to be 14°C and windy. While technically weatherproof, you'll want to store the cushions or risk that archetypal wet-sponge sensation mid-barbecue. And no, covers aren’t included by default - you’ll have to tick that box yourself for an extra cost.
At £999, it’s no impulse buy, but it is a significant markdown from the eyebrow-raising £2,952 list price (which, for context, is roughly the cost of a small used car or a prohibitive amount of oat milk lattes). The discount certainly makes it more competitive alongside similarly-sized sets on the market, though savvy shoppers will note that these kinds of markdowns are rarely as breathless as they seem - especially in the height of "garden deal season". RRP inflation is a real thing, and garden furniture, in particular, plays fast and loose with original pricing.
Delivery isn't included in the advertised price - it’s a separate £46.99 postage and packaging fee, which feels like a mild sting after you’ve already parted with a grand. Expect a delivery window of 5–10 working days (an ambiguous phrase retailers use that can mean anything from "right away" to "sometime this month if you're lucky"). Refunds and returns are accepted but, predictably, all items must be unused and in the original packaging - should you decide that the fire pit looked better in theory.
Overall, this is a substantial, relatively affordable way to upgrade your outdoor entertaining game, provided you're willing to accept a few trade-offs. The quality seems solid enough for the price - polyrattan won’t win any awards for craftsmanship, but it's durable, and the aesthetic treads the fine line between "modern minimalist" and "high-end Airbnb". Realistically, if you’re buying garden furniture online from a deal site, your expectations should already factor in a bit of assembly, some weather paranoia, and the possibility that at least one of your guests will spill rosé on the cushions within ten minutes.
Still, at two-thirds off, it’s hard to argue too much. Just don’t be surprised if, six months from now, you’re Googling "can you spray paint rattan furniture?" after weather and time have left it looking a touch… lived-in.
